Output 3ecdc6430bd1e39da7a8f0f506d85276511b1684b71963d8783b170449ed57c3:0

value
1704961
script pubkey
OP_0 OP_PUSHBYTES_20 1fb4f5a59f3dfb42eaaa9205975c4a6e5221cf2b
address
bc1qr760tfvl8ha59642jgzewhz2defzrnet9rw2j5
transaction
3ecdc6430bd1e39da7a8f0f506d85276511b1684b71963d8783b170449ed57c3
spent
true